Q: Is 4,805,388 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,805,388 is a composite number.

Why is 4,805,388 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,805,388 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 7 9 12 14 18 21 28 36 42 63 84 126 252 19,069 38,138 57,207 76,276 114,414 133,483 171,621 228,828 266,966 343,242 400,449 533,932 686,484 800,898 1,201,347 1,601,796 2,402,694 and 4,805,388, with no remainder.

Since 4,805,388 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,805,388, it is a composite number.
